Why TMS320VC5410APGE16 Is Drawing Excessive Current: Analysis and Solutions
The TMS320VC5410APGE16 is a Digital Signal Processor ( DSP ) from Texas Instruments, designed for high-performance applications in areas like communications, control, and signal processing. However, when this chip draws excessive current, it can cause overheating, damage to surrounding components, or failure of the system. In this analysis, we'll break down the possible reasons for excessive current draw, explain how to diagnose the issue, and provide a step-by-step solution to resolve it.
Common Causes of Excessive Current Draw
Power Supply Issues: The power supply voltage provided to the DSP may be too high or unstable. If the voltage exceeds the specified operating range, the chip can draw more current than expected, leading to overheating or potential damage. Short Circuits or Faulty Components: A short circuit in the DSP circuit or on the PCB (printed circuit board) can cause excessive current to flow. Faulty components, such as capacitor s, resistors, or even the DSP itself, may create unintended pathways for current, increasing the load on the power supply. Improper Initialization or Configuration: Incorrect initialization of the DSP, such as improper settings in the configuration registers, can result in higher power consumption. In some cases, running the DSP at maximum speed or power settings without proper cooling can lead to increased current draw. Thermal Overload: Excessive current draw can also be a symptom of thermal issues. If the heat sink or cooling system is not sufficient, the chip may overheat, causing increased power consumption as the system attempts to maintain functionality. Faulty PCB Design or Layout: Issues with the PCB design, such as poor routing, incorrect grounding, or the placement of components, can contribute to excessive current consumption. Improper power distribution or faulty connections could cause components to draw more current than necessary. Defective TMS320VC5410APGE16 Chip: If the chip itself is defective, either due to manufacturing issues or physical damage (e.g., ESD damage or overvoltage), it may exhibit abnormal current consumption.How to Diagnose and Resolve the Issue
Step 1: Verify Power Supply Voltage Measure the voltage being supplied to the TMS320VC5410APGE16 using a multimeter. Ensure that the voltage falls within the recommended range specified in the datasheet (usually 3.3V or 1.8V, depending on the specific configuration). If the voltage is too high, adjust the power supply. If it's unstable, consider using a regulated power supply. Step 2: Check for Short Circuits Visually inspect the PCB for any signs of short circuits. Look for solder bridges, damaged traces, or burnt areas. If necessary, use a continuity tester or multimeter to check for shorts between power and ground rails. If a short is found, repair the trace or replace the damaged components. Step 3: Inspect Component Functionality Check the surrounding components, especially capacitors and resistors, for any signs of damage, such as swelling, discoloration, or burning. If any component is damaged, replace it with a new one of the same value and rating. Step 4: Check for Overheating Measure the temperature of the TMS320VC5410APGE16 and surrounding components. If the chip is overheating, ensure that the heat sink or thermal dissipation method is adequate. Consider adding additional cooling, such as a fan or better thermal pads. Ensure that the system’s airflow is optimal. Step 5: Review Initialization Code Review the DSP initialization code to ensure that the chip is configured properly. Check the operating frequency and settings to ensure they are within the recommended specifications. If the DSP is configured to operate at maximum speed or with unnecessary power modes, try lowering the operating conditions to reduce current consumption. Step 6: Test for Faulty Chip If no issues are found in the power supply, PCB, or components, the issue may lie with the TMS320VC5410APGE16 chip itself. If possible, test with a known good chip. If the excessive current draw persists even with a new chip, further investigation into the board design or power supply might be needed. Step 7: Inspect the PCB Layout If all other steps fail, consider reviewing the PCB layout for potential design flaws. Issues like poor grounding, improper power plane distribution, or incorrect placement of components could result in excessive current draw. Consult the design guidelines in the TMS320VC5410APGE16 datasheet for proper layout practices.Conclusion
Excessive current draw from the TMS320VC5410APGE16 can stem from several sources, including power supply problems, short circuits, faulty components, incorrect initialization, overheating, or even a defective chip. By systematically troubleshooting each of these potential issues, you can pinpoint the cause and implement an appropriate solution.
In summary:
Ensure correct voltage and stable power supply. Check for shorts and component damage. Confirm proper thermal management. Verify chip initialization settings. Test with a known good chip if needed.By following these steps, you should be able to resolve the excessive current draw and restore the proper functioning of your system.